On 11.05.2017 21:29, Colin King wrote:
> From: Colin Ian King <colin.king@canonical.com>
>
> The error status err is initialized as zero and then being checked
> several times to see if it is less than zero even when it has not
> been updated. It may seem that the err should be assigned to the
> return code of the call to the various *offload_en_set calls and
> then we check for failure, however, these functions are void and
> never actually return any status.
>
> Since these error checks are redundant we can remove these
> as well as err and the error exit label err_exit.
>
> Detected by CoverityScan, CID#1398313 and CID#1398306 ("Logically
> dead code")
>
> Signed-off-by: Colin Ian King <colin.king@canonical.com>

Acked-by: Pavel Belous <pavel.belous@aquantia.com>
